Dark Vileplume 13/82 is an iconic card from the Team Rocket expansion, marking the introduction of "Dark Pokémon" into the Pokémon TCG. This 2000 expansion plunged players into the world of the notorious criminal organization, offering Pokémon with darker artwork and strategically different abilities compared to their classic counterparts. Dark Vileplume is a perfect example, embodying this duality with its more menacing appearance.
Kagemaru Himeno's artwork for Dark Vileplume is particularly captivating. Far from the usual depiction of this Grass/Poison-type Pokémon, the illustration features Vileplume with a more sinister aura, its usually colorful petals taking on darker hues, reflecting the "Dark" nature bestowed by Team Rocket. This artist, renowned for his distinctive style, successfully gave this card a unique identity that sets it apart from other versions of the Pokémon.
As a Rare Holo 1st Edition card, Dark Vileplume 13/82 is a treasure for collectors. The first edition is particularly sought after for its limited print run and distinctive symbol.
